Your post reminds me of one of my favorite quotes by comedian Flip Wilson: “You can't expect to hit the jackpot if you don't put a few nickels in the machine.”
Here's how I think about it: doing things like writing a post everyday, asking a girl you just met out, or asking for a discount in a store are all low risk activities once you disconnect your ego from a negative response. What do you stand to lose by writing a post each day or talking to a cute girl? The only thing I can think of is a little bit of time.
But when that bet pays off and you get the date, write an awesome inspired post, or save some money, that's a huge win in terms of the time invested.
So, keep putting those nickels in, Jason. I'm excited to follow along and see what happens.
